Longevity, on the public record
The domain was registered on 2 April 2021, through Hosting Concepts B.V. d/b/a Registrar.eu, which makes it about 5 years old. Those dates come from a registry query on 23 April 2026. Their registration is booked through 2 April 2027.
Read that as a floor rather than a recommendation. Longevity says somebody has kept paying the registrar, and in a market with this much churn that is worth ten seconds of your attention.

What actually caps your throughput
Bandwidth is rarely the constraint on a real workload. Concurrent connections, requests per second and per-session caps are, and they are frequently buried in the documentation rather than the pricing page.

How to settle it yourself in ten minutes
Run this before you commit any volume. It replaces every opinion on this page, including ours.
- Start with the smallest purchase each vendor allows, so the test costs less than the decision it replaces.
- Use your own scraper and your own target. A benchmark against a neutral site measures nothing you will experience.
- Count how many requests returned what you wanted, and how much bandwidth each side spent doing it.
- Spot-check the exits. Confirm they are in the country you paid for and the connection type you were sold.
- Buy the one that won on your target, and diarise a re-test in three months.
